I. INFORMATION/CONSENT CALENDAR: - It is recommended that Items 1 through 5 be acted
on simultaneously unless separate discussion and/or action are requested by a council member.
1. SUBJECT: Minutes of the regular meeting of November 7, 2017.
RECOMMENDED ACTION: Accept the minutes as submitted.
2. SUBJECT: Receive and File Warrants for the period ending November 21, 2017.
RECOMMENDED ACTION: Receive and file warrants as submitted.
3. SUBJECT: Trailridge Apartment Expansion and Rezone.
RECOMMENDED ACTION: Adopt Ordinance No. 2017-07 amending the district
zoning map from Medium High Multiple Family Residential (R3) to High Multiple Family
Residential (R4) for the Trailridge Apartment Expansion Project.
4. SUBJECT: Increase in Authorized Contingency for the Wastewater Treatment Plant
Annual Road Improvement Project.
RECOMMENDED ACTION: Adopt a resolution authorizing an additional $2,253.70 in
project contingency for the Wastewater Treatment Plant Annual Road Maintenance
Project, Capital Improvement Project (CIP) No. 53AB.
5. SUBJECT: Revised Single Audit Report Fiscal Year Ended June 30, 2016.
RECOMMENDED ACTION: Accept the City of Galt Revised Single Audit Report for
Fiscal Year Ended June 30, 2016.
RECOMMENDED ACTION: Approve the consent calendar as presented.

K. REGULAR CALENDAR:
TREASURER'S OFFICE:
1. SUBJECT: Treasurer's Report for period ending September 2017 and October 2017.
AGENDA REPORT: Farrell
RECOMMENDED ACTION: Accept the Treasurer's Reports as submitted.
CITY COUNCIL’S OFFICE:
2. SUBJECT: Discretionary Funds – Crews.
AGENDA REPORT: Crews.
RECOMMENDED ACTION: Approve the allocation of $1,000.00 from Crews’
discretionary funds in the Fiscal Year 2017-2018 for the Military Banner Program.
CITY ATTORNEY’S OFFICE:
3. SUBJECT: Review of City Council Procedural Guidelines.
AGENDA REPORT: Hood
RECOMMENDED ACTION: Discuss and review the City Council Procedural
Guidelines and provide direction to City staff regarding any desired revisions to the
Guidelines.
FINANCE DEPARTMENT:
4. SUBJECT: Appoint a Council Member to Assist the City Treasurer and City
Staff in the Procurement Process and Recommendation to the City Council of a New
Auditing Firm.
AGENDA REPORT: Boyd
RECOMMENDED ACTION: Receive report and appoint a council member to assist
the City Treasurer and City staff in the procurement process and recommendation to the
City Council of a new auditing firm.
